Output 689323ca94e6321e4c987221be4f06a56a341d178a5bf6e52be19b59fd6064e1:86

value
228068
script pubkey
OP_0 OP_PUSHBYTES_20 d58fff9302df90adaceac19b7e6130135f04c0dd
address
bc1q6k8llyczm7g2mt82cxdhucfszd0sfsxagvsanj
transaction
689323ca94e6321e4c987221be4f06a56a341d178a5bf6e52be19b59fd6064e1
confirmations
167886
spent
true